Chapter 11: Chapter 11: He Was Always Meant to Be Hers!

Daisy looked at her face, Lady Stephens had obviously touched up her makeup when she came down, but the eyes don’t lie, they were as red as a rabbit’s.

Daisy shifted her gaze away and smiled as she pulled out the bouquet of sunflowers from the passenger seat, "Edward used to love them the most. I happened to pass by today and bought a bunch for him. Since he’s asleep now, I’ll go up later. Auntie, do you want to go home? I’ll give you a lift."

Lady Stephens’ gaze lingered on the bouquet of sunflowers that were blooming vibrantly. She paused for a moment, as if recalling something, and her eyes reddened even more.

She quickly turned aside, gently rubbed her eyes, suppressing her tears before turning back to Daisy and softly saying, "You are thoughtful, Daisy. I’m heading home now, thank you for the trouble."

Daisy smiled and opened the car door, letting Lady Stephens get in.

Familiar with the route, Daisy drove while making small talk with Lady Stephens.

But Lady Stephens was preoccupied, lost in thought, not knowing where her mind wandered. Daisy spoke, but seeing no response, she fell into silence.
